MRS AISHA BUHARI,DONATED SOME RELIEF MATERIALS TO THE INTERNALLY DISPLACED PERSONS IN BENUE STATE,TODAY.

                 Today wednesday,the wife of the President of Nigeria Mrs Aisha Buhari,donated assorted relief materials to the Internally Displaced Persons {IDPs} in Benue State.Mrs Buhari,who was in Benue to empathise with the state government on the recent farmers/herdsmen crisis,was represented by the wife of the Vice President,Mrs Oludolapo Osinbajo.Donating the materials at Nogowa Secondary School,Wadata Camp,Markurdi,Mrs Buhari commiserated with the bereaved families,saying that the government was committed to their plight.She said that the Federal Government understood what the victims were passing through and assured them that government would not abandon them at this point of their sufferings.Mrs Buhari said ''I have heard and seen your cries.Cry no more,for we are with you.Today in Benue i have seen old and young men,women and children in the camp and i can see that they have gone through a lot of pains.I have seen that by their looks,it is evident that they are tired of living in the camps but they have no homes because their homes have been destroyed.We are really worried about your situation but do not lose hope we are with you,and we will never abandon you at this point of your need''.One more photo below.
